Abstract :
We report the nanogap resonator with the straight waveguide without the ring shape resonator, which is replaced with a straight waveguide, metallic layer, and nanogap. We use the numerical method to investigate the resonant properties of the structure. The results reveal that the proposed structure has the band stop characteristic.
